Possibly Alexandre Colin sale, [thorugh Hôtel Drouot, Paris, December 22, 1859, no. 42 ("Groupe de trois figures, études pour la Méduse, à la plume"; Fr 42)]. Possibly Pierre-Olivier Dubaut, Paris. Claude Roger-Marx, Paris, acquired from him through Martin Birnbaum by Grenville L. Winthrop, 1929, his bequest to the Fogg Art Museum, 1943
